Поделиться через


структура D3DKMDT_VIDEO_PRESENT_TARGET (d3dkmdt.h)

Структура D3DKMDT_VIDEO_PRESENT_TARGET содержит сведения о целевом объекте видео.

Синтаксис

typedef struct _D3DKMDT_VIDEO_PRESENT_TARGET {
  D3DDDI_VIDEO_PRESENT_TARGET_ID        Id;
  D3DKMDT_VIDEO_OUTPUT_TECHNOLOGY       VideoOutputTechnology;
  DXGK_CHILD_DEVICE_HPD_AWARENESS       VideoOutputHpdAwareness;
  D3DKMDT_MONITOR_ORIENTATION_AWARENESS MonitorOrientationAwareness;
  BOOLEAN                               SupportsSdtvModes;
} D3DKMDT_VIDEO_PRESENT_TARGET;

Члены

Id

Целое число, которое однозначно идентифицирует целевой объект видео.

VideoOutputTechnology

Перечислитель D3DKMDT_VIDEO_OUTPUT_TECHNOLOGY, указывающий выходную технологию целевого объекта (например, HD15, DVI, HDMI).

VideoOutputHpdAwareness

Значение из перечисления DXGK_CHILD_DEVICE_HPD_AWARENESS, указывающее возможность целевого объекта обнаруживать, что монитор был подключен или отключен.

MonitorOrientationAwareness

Перечислитель D3DKMDT_MONITOR_ORIENTATION_AWARENESS, указывающий на способность целевого объекта обнаруживать, что подключенный монитор (или другое устройство отображения) был повернут.

SupportsSdtvModes

Указывает, поддерживает ли выходные данные видео стандартные режимы телевизора определения (SDTV).

Замечания

Тип данных D3DDDI_VIDEO_PRESENT_TARGET_ID определен в D3dukmdt.h.

Идентификаторы целевого объекта, представленные видео, назначаются драйвером мини-порта отображения. DxgkDdiQueryChildRelations, реализованный драйвером мини-порта отображения, возвращает массив структур DXGK_CHILD_DESCRIPTOR, каждый из которых содержит идентификатор.

Дополнительные сведения о целевых объектах представления видео см. в разделе Введение в видеосущая сеть.

Требования

Требование Ценность
минимальные поддерживаемые клиентские Windows Vista
заголовка d3dkmdt.h

См. также

D3DKMDT_VIDEO_PRESENT_SOURCE

D3DKMDT_VIDPN_PRESENT_PATH

DXGK_CHILD_DESCRIPTOR

DxgkDdiQueryChildRelations